Bangladesh-Malaysia friendship long-standing, built on mutual trust: Health Minister

Staff Correspondent

Health and Family Welfare Minister Sardar Md. Sakhawat Hossain has stated that the friendship between Bangladesh and Malaysia is long-standing and firmly rooted in mutual trust.

He also noted that Prime Minister Tarique Rahman’s recent visit to Malaysia has further strengthened the existing friendly ties between the two nations.

The minister made these remarks while serving as the chief guest at an event titled "Towards a Stronger Bangladesh-Malaysia Partnership," organized by the Malaysia-Bangladesh Chamber of Commerce and Industry (MBCCI) at the Sheraton Hotel in Banani, Dhaka on Saturday.

Addressing the program, Malaysian High Commissioner to Bangladesh Shuhuda Othman echoed sentiments regarding the enduring friendship between the two countries. She emphasized the significance of Prime Minister Tarique Rahman's recent visit, stating it will play a crucial role in propelling bilateral relations to new heights.

The event was also attended by Federation of Bangladesh Chambers of Commerce and Industry (FBCCI) Administrator Md. Fazlul Hoque as a special guest.
